SLADE Slade Alive! (2009 issue UK 7-track digitally remastered 2-LP set pressed on 180-gram Audiophile Vinyl - 'Slade Alive!' was recorded at the Command Theatre Studio in London, for just £600, and released without overdubs of any sort inMarch 1972. The seven songs on the album captured Slade's transition from enthusiastic novices with a knack for performing the music of others into a powerful group in their own right – and the public loved it.
